-1
これは愚かな質問ではないことを願っています。 stdinをFILEにリダイレクトすることは可能ですか?stdinをpipe(popen)にリダイレクトするC++
FILE* somePipe = _popen("SOME_FILE", "r");
stdinにsomePipeを割り当てることはできますか?
これは愚かな質問ではないことを願っています。 stdinをFILEにリダイレクトすることは可能ですか?stdinをpipe(popen)にリダイレクトするC++
FILE* somePipe = _popen("SOME_FILE", "r");
stdinにsomePipeを割り当てることはできますか?
はfreopen()
を使用してみてください:
FILE* somePipe = freopen("SOME_FILE", "r", stdin);
FILE* inPipe freopen("newstdin", "r", stdin);
FILE* outPipe freopen("newstdout", "w", stdout);
は、あなたがfreopen' 'を見たことがありますか? – Hurkyl
可能な複製:http://stackoverflow.com/questions/584868/rerouting-stdin-and-stdout-from-c – vulkanino